Course Details

β€’ Introduction to Stream of Consciousness: Origins and Key Concepts
β€’ James Joyce’s *Ulysses*: A Deep Dive into Narrative Techniques
β€’ Virginia Woolf’s *Mrs. Dalloway*: Exploring Inner Realities
β€’ William Faulkner’s *The Sound and the Fury*: Time and Perspective
β€’ Marcel Proust’s *In Search of Lost Time*: Memory and Subjectivity
β€’ Techniques for Writing Stream of Consciousness: Crafting Inner Monologues
β€’ Analyzing Symbolism and Imagery in Stream of Consciousness Literature
β€’ The Role of Psychology in Stream of Consciousness: Freud and Jung
β€’ Modern Adaptations: Stream of Consciousness in Contemporary Literature
β€’ Critical Perspectives: Evaluating and Interpreting Stream of Consciousness Works
